India has gone to massive lockdown today. And it is getting massive support from public. Why? Because seeing Italian numbers scare us. 
 

If we consider that Italy has reached the peak of its bell curve, we are looking at 10,000+ deaths in a country of 6 crores. We have a population of 133 crores. If Covid-19 follows similar trajectory we are looking at 200,000+ deaths. Even half fatality rate would mean 100,000+ deaths. We have younger demographics compared to Italy but significant population has diabetes, heart conditions, malnourishment, asthma and other ailments.
